When you enroll through our links, we may earn a small commission—at no extra cost to you. This helps keep our platform free and inspires us to add more value.

Udemy logo

Spark from A to Z with Scala

Master Apache Spark with Scala, Learn SQL, Streaming, GraphX, MLlib, and PySpark basics.

     
  • 3.9
  •  |
  • Reviews ( 11 )
₹799

This Course Includes

  • iconudemy
  • icon3.9 (11 reviews )
  • icon5 total hours
  • iconenglish
  • iconOnline - Self Paced
  • iconcourse
  • iconUdemy

About Spark from A to Z with Scala

This comprehensive course takes you from a beginner to advanced level in understanding and implementing solutions with Apache Spark using Scala. It is designed for anyone interested in big data processing, regardless of prior experience with Spark or Scala. We begin with an overview of Apache Spark and Scala, including setting up your development environment. From there, we delve into Spark's core concepts, learning about Resilient Distributed Datasets (RDDs) and the fundamental operations they support. Next, we explore Spark SQL and DataFrames, providing hands-on experience with these powerful tools for data manipulation.

The course continues with an in-depth look at Graph Processing using GraphX and Machine Learning using MLlib, offering a comprehensive understanding of these two crucial Spark components. Additionally, we introduce PySpark, highlighting its use-cases and comparing it with Spark Scala. Finally, you will learn the best practices for Spark application tuning and deployment, integrating Spark with other big data tools, and applying Spark in real-world case studies. Here are the key skills acquired throughout the course:

Apache Spark Fundamentals

Resilient Distributed Datasets (RDDs)

DataFrames and SQL Operations in Spark

Spark Streaming

Utilizing Spark UI for Monitoring

Graph Processing with GraphX

Machine Learning with MLlib

Spark Application Tuning

Debugging and Testing Spark Applications

Deployment Strategies for Spark

Integration with Other Big Data Tools

This course is perfect for software engineers, data scientists, IT professionals, and students who want to master big data technologies. So, enroll today in your journey to mastering Apache Spark with Scala!

Dont forget I have absolute confidence that youll absolutely love this course In fact were backing it with a full 30day moneyback guarantee Its truly a nobrainer decision Enroll today with absolutely zero risk and a world of knowledge and skills to gain

So why hesitate any longer ? Take action now by clicking the "Buy Now" button and become a part of the worlds toprated development course.

What You Will Learn?

  • Master Apache Spark and its components using Scala..
  • Gain hands-on experience in Spark SQL, Streaming, GraphX, and MLlib..
  • Learn best practices for Spark application tuning and deployment..
  • Apply Spark in real-world case studies and projects..
  • Understand the differences and use-cases for using Spark with Scala vs PySpark..